Wondering just how last month's Nintendo Power teased Castlevania: Mirror of Fate?

Remember that teaser image from last month's Nintendo Power? What in the hell does that have to do with Castlevania?

Right there is an image of Belmont, California. Damn, Nintendo Power is pretty good at teasing! Thanks to KingBroly for the heads up!


You can be first to reply!

Want to join this discussion?

You should like, totally log in or sign up!